Attendees: R. Calloway, S. Ibsen, T. Marrow

The pilot with Hartlow Stores was reviewed. Twelve locations are live with the ShelfSync ordering tool; early sell-through is tracking 8% above baseline. Hartlow requested expanded reporting before committing to a regional rollout. Action items: Ibsen to deliver the reporting spec by Friday; Marrow to schedule the joint review. Sales leads should hold off pitching other chains until the exclusivity window is confirmed. The confidential commercial terms under discussion are noted below.

management briefing: Only 33 of the 205 pilot accounts renewed Kasath, so a churn review is set for October 17. Weniusek Logistics is in early talks to buy Holethax Freight for about $345.6 million.

**Onboarding: The Pipwhistle cron drift incident**

Read this before touching schedulers. Last quarter, Pipwhistle's nightly rollup jobs drifted 11 minutes over six weeks. Root cause: the scheduler host synced time from a decommissioned peer and silently fell back to its hardware clock. Fix: all cron hosts now sync against the Fenhall time pool, with drift alerts at 2 seconds. Never add a cron host outside the pool. To unlock the scheduler admin console during your first rotation, use the recovery passphrase below.

vault phrase of hadup-yadug = raldor-ulaox

# InkLedger Environments

InkLedger, our PDF invoice renderer, runs in three environments: dev, staging, and production. Each environment has its own font cache, template bucket, and render queue. New team members should verify staging parity before promoting any template change. Please read each setting carefully before editing anything. The staging environment currently uses the following configuration values.

deployment values, yadup-tajof:
oliath:
  log_level: debug
  metrics_host: metrics.oliath.zemvarlabs.internal
  pool_size: 4